Strategy Director Visa Sponsorship Jobs in North Carolina

North Carolina's strategy director roles are concentrated in Charlotte's finance and fintech sector, the Research Triangle's tech and life sciences companies, and major employers like Bank of America, Red Hat, and Lenovo. International candidates pursuing senior strategy positions here will typically need H-1B visa or L-1 visa sponsorship from organizations experienced with high-level hires.

Strategy Director Jobs in North Carolina: Frequently Asked Questions

Which companies sponsor visas for strategy directors in North Carolina?

Large employers with established immigration programs are the most consistent sponsors for strategy director roles in North Carolina. Bank of America and Wells Fargo in Charlotte, Red Hat and Lenovo in the Research Triangle, and healthcare systems like Atrium Health and Duke Health have track records of sponsoring senior-level hires. Multinational corporations with North Carolina offices are generally better positioned to manage the complexity of sponsoring director-level positions.

Which visa types are most common for strategy director roles in North Carolina?

The H-1B is the most common visa for strategy directors in North Carolina, covering roles that require a specialized degree in business, economics, finance, or a related field. The L-1A is another practical option for candidates transferring within a multinational company into a managerial or executive capacity. Candidates with extraordinary achievement in their field may also qualify for the O-1A. Each category has distinct employer filing requirements and eligibility criteria.

Which cities in North Carolina have the most strategy director sponsorship jobs?

Charlotte and the Research Triangle, which includes Raleigh, Durham, and Chapel Hill, account for the majority of strategy director sponsorship opportunities in North Carolina. Charlotte's concentration of financial services and corporate headquarters drives demand for senior strategy professionals. The Research Triangle's technology, life sciences, and university-affiliated research organizations add a second major cluster. Smaller markets like Greensboro and Winston-Salem have fewer openings at the director level but do host regional corporate offices.

Are there state-specific or role-specific factors that affect visa sponsorship for strategy directors in North Carolina?

North Carolina's prevailing wage requirements under the H-1B program are determined by the Department of Labor based on the specific job location, so compensation benchmarks differ between Charlotte and smaller metro areas. Strategy director roles are generally classified under specialty occupation standards, but employers must document that the position requires a degree in a specific discipline rather than a general business background. North Carolina universities, particularly Duke, UNC, and NC State, create a pipeline of candidates who may already hold work authorization, which can affect how actively some employers pursue sponsorship for external hires.

What is the prevailing wage for sponsored strategy director jobs in North Carolina?

U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
